This directory contains the documentation files for Macro SPITBOL.

These documents rarely change.

The SNOBOL4 Programming Language by R. E. Griswold, J. F. Poage and I. P. Polonski.

This is the classic "Green Book" (because of the cover of its color). It is a marvel of typography, and first introduced the use of "beads" to explain SNOBOL pattern matching.

The SPITBOL project notes with sadness the death of Ed Quillen in June, 2012. To quote from Mark Emmer's Acknowledgments in the SPITBOL Manual:

Ed Quillen, local novelist, political columnist, and SNOBOL enthusiast, co- authored this manual. He combined various terse SPITBOL documents from other systems with Catspaw's SNOBOL4+ manual, while providing more complete explanations of some concepts. Any observed clarity is this manual is due to Ed, while the more opaque portions can be blamed on me.

v37.min

v37.min is the source file for SPITBOL v3.7. It is the state of SPITBOL as of 2009 when Dave Shields took over the maintainer role. The actual code in the current system is very close to v3.7. The main difference is that the change history has been deleted, and the MINIMAL specification formerly in this document can now be found in the file minimal.md

The supplied version of v37.min is just the source for SPITBOL converted from all upper case to all lower case.

minimal.md

minimal.md contains the specification of the MINIMAL language, based on the text in v37.min.

Licensing

SPITBOL is licensed using the GPLv2 (or later) license.

COPYING contains a copy of the GPLv2 license.

COPYING-SAVE-FILE describes licensing issues for a SPITBOL "save file."

COPYING-LOAD-MODULES describes licensing issues for a SPITBOL "load module."
